Cationic photoinitiators start a reaction by making cationic species. This reaction works best with some monomers like epoxies and vinyl ethers. You get less shrinking and strong sticking, which is important for things like electronics, car coatings, and 3D printing. The right photoinitiator helps your products cure fast and even, which is needed in many industries. This helps you pick the best one for your job. When you use them in uv curing, they start a chemical reaction after taking in UV or visible light. This reaction changes liquid monomers into solid polymers. Many industries use this process, like electronics, coatings, and 3D printing. Cationic photoinitiators must dissolve well in your resin or monomer mix. Good solubility stops cloudy or uneven coatings. You also need to make sure your photoinitiator works with other chemicals in your system. Cationic photoinitiators work with many common monomers and oligomers. This lets you use them in many ways, like photoresists and deep curing. Their broad wavelength activation and oxygen tolerance help you get fast polymerization and high-quality results. When you pick a photoinitiator, always test it with your full formula. This helps you avoid problems like phase separation or slow curing. <\/p>\n<h3>\u70ed\u7a33\u5b9a\u6027\u548c\u53cd\u5e94\u6027<\/h3>\n<p> Thermal stability means your cationic photoinitiator can handle heat during storage and use. You want a photoinitiator that does not break down before you use it. High thermal stability keeps your materials safe and helps you avoid waste. Reactivity tells you how fast the photoinitiator starts cationic polymerization when exposed to light. You need a balance between stability and reactivity. If your photoinitiator reacts too slowly, curing takes longer. If it reacts too quickly, you may lose control over the process. You should look for photoinitiators that have good thermal stability and the right reactivity for your needs. This helps you get strong, reliable products. <\/p>\n<h3>\u6210\u672c\u548c\u5b89\u5168\u8003\u8651\u56e0\u7d20<\/h3>\n<p> \u6210\u672c\u548c\u5b89\u5168\u5bf9\u6bcf\u4e2a\u9879\u76ee\u90fd\u5f88\u91cd\u8981\u3002\u60a8\u5e0c\u671b\u82b1\u66f4\u5c11\u7684\u94b1\uff0c\u5374\u80fd\u4fdd\u8bc1\u5de5\u4eba\u548c\u7528\u6237\u7684\u5b89\u5168\u3002\u6709\u4e9b\u9633\u79bb\u5b50\u5149\u5f15\u53d1\u5242\u7684\u6210\u672c\u8f83\u9ad8\uff0c\u56e0\u4e3a\u5b83\u4eec\u66f4\u7eaf\u51c0\u6216\u5177\u6709\u7279\u6b8a\u529f\u80fd\u3002\u60a8\u5e94\u8be5\u6bd4\u8f83\u4ef7\u683c\uff0c\u4f46\u5982\u679c\u4e0d\u5b89\u5168\u6216\u6548\u679c\u4e0d\u597d\uff0c\u5c31\u4e0d\u8981\u9009\u62e9\u4fbf\u5b9c\u7684\u3002\u8bf7\u52a1\u5fc5\u67e5\u770b\u5149\u5f15\u53d1\u5242\u7684\u5b89\u5168\u6570\u636e\u8868\u3002\u8981\u6ce8\u610f\u4f4e\u6bd2\u6027\u548c\u4f4e\u6709\u5bb3\u526f\u4ea7\u54c1\u98ce\u9669\u3002\u7eaf\u5ea6\u5bf9\u5b89\u5168\u548c\u4ea7\u54c1\u8d28\u91cf\u90fd\u6709\u5f71\u54cd\u3002\u9ad8\u7eaf\u5ea6\u610f\u5473\u7740\u66f4\u5c11\u7684\u4e0d\u5fc5\u8981\u53cd\u5e94\u548c\u66f4\u5b89\u5168\u7684\u5de5\u4f5c\u573a\u6240\u3002 <\/p>\n<h3>\u6325\u53d1\u6027\u548c\u6c14\u5473<\/h3>\n<p> \u6325\u53d1\u6027\u548c\u6c14\u5473\u4f1a\u6539\u53d8\u5de5\u4f5c\u573a\u6240\u7684\u5b89\u5168\u548c\u4ea7\u54c1\u8d28\u91cf\u3002\u8bb8\u591a\u5149\u5f15\u53d1\u5242\u5728\u56fa\u5316\u8fc7\u7a0b\u4e2d\u4f1a\u91ca\u653e\u51fa\u6325\u53d1\u6027\u5316\u5408\u7269\u3002\u8fd9\u4e9b\u7269\u8d28\u4f1a\u4ea7\u751f\u5f3a\u70c8\u7684\u6c14\u5473\uff0c\u751a\u81f3\u9020\u6210\u5ba4\u5185\u7a7a\u6c14\u6c61\u67d3\u3002\u4e00\u4e9b\u526f\u4ea7\u54c1\uff0c\u5982\u82ef\u7532\u919b\u548c\u73af\u5df1\u916e\uff0c\u53ef\u80fd\u4f1a\u5bf9\u5065\u5eb7\u9020\u6210\u5371\u5bb3\u3002\u4f60\u4e0d\u53ef\u80fd\u627e\u5230\u4e00\u79cd\u5149\u5f15\u53d1\u5242\u5177\u6709\u5b8c\u7f8e\u7684\u53cd\u5e94\u6027\u4e14\u6ca1\u6709\u6392\u653e\u7269\u3002\u8fd9\u610f\u5473\u7740\u60a8\u5fc5\u987b\u5728\u6027\u80fd\u4e0e\u5b89\u5168\u4e4b\u95f4\u53d6\u5f97\u5e73\u8861\u3002UV \u6cb9\u58a8\u4e2d\u672a\u56fa\u5316\u7684\u5355\u4f53\u901a\u5e38\u4f1a\u4ea7\u751f\u5f02\u5473\uff0c\u56e0\u6b64\u5149\u5f15\u53d1\u5242\u7684\u9009\u62e9\u5bf9\u5f02\u5473\u548c\u56fa\u5316\u8d28\u91cf\u90fd\u5f88\u91cd\u8981\u3002 <\/p>\n<ul>\n<li>\u4f4e\u6bd2\u6027\u548c\u4f4e\u6c14\u5473\u6709\u52a9\u4e8e\u786e\u4fdd\u5de5\u4f5c\u573a\u6240\u7684\u5b89\u5168\u3002<\/li>\n<li>\u6325\u53d1\u6027\u526f\u4ea7\u54c1\u4f1a\u964d\u4f4e\u4ea7\u54c1\u8d28\u91cf\u5e76\u5e26\u6765\u5b89\u5168\u9690\u60a3\u3002<\/li>\n<li>\u6c27\u6c14\u6291\u5236\u4f1a\u5728\u8868\u9762\u7559\u4e0b\u672a\u53cd\u5e94\u7684\u5316\u5b66\u7269\u8d28\uff0c\u8fd9\u4e9b\u5316\u5b66\u7269\u8d28\u53ef\u80fd\u4f1a\u91ca\u653e\u6c14\u4f53\u5e76\u4ea7\u751f\u5f3a\u70c8\u7684\u6c14\u5473\u3002<\/li>\n<\/ul>\n<p> \u5728\u9009\u62e9\u7528\u4e8e\u654f\u611f\u7528\u9014\u7684\u5149\u5f15\u53d1\u5242\u4e4b\u524d\uff0c\u5e94\u59cb\u7ec8\u8fdb\u884c\u6c14\u5473\u548c\u6392\u653e\u6d4b\u8bd5\u3002\u8fd9\u6709\u52a9\u4e8e\u4fdd\u62a4\u5de5\u4eba\uff0c\u63d0\u4f9b\u9ad8\u8d28\u91cf\u7684\u4ea7\u54c1\u3002 <\/p>\n<h2>\u9633\u79bb\u5b50\u5149\u5f15\u53d1\u5242\u7684\u5e94\u7528<\/h2>\n<h3>\u7535\u5b50\u5b66\u548c\u5fae\u7535\u5b50\u5b66<\/h3>\n<p> \u9633\u79bb\u5b50\u5149\u5f15\u53d1\u5242\u6709\u52a9\u4e8e\u5236\u9020\u7535\u8def\u677f\u548c\u5fae\u578b\u82af\u7247\u7684\u6d82\u5c42\u3002\u8fd9\u4e9b\u6d82\u5c42\u53ef\u4ee5\u9632\u6c34\u548c\u9632\u5316\u5b66\u54c1\u3002\u60a8\u9700\u8981 <a href=\"https:\/\/changhongchemical.com\/guidelines-for-selecting-photoinitiators-in-uv-coating-formulations\/\" target=\"_blank\" rel=\"noopener\">\u9009\u62e9\u5149\u5f15\u53d1\u5242<\/a> that matches your UV lamp. When you pick a cationic photoinitiator, you must follow strict rules. The FDA has a list called GRAS (Generally Recognized as Safe). If your photoinitiator is on this list, you can use it without extra steps. If not, you must send safety data to the FDA. You also need to label your product with safety information. In Europe, you must follow REACH rules and register your photoinitiator with the ECHA.
